Hydration, simply explained (no risky claims)
Electrolytes like potassium, sodium and magnesium help your body maintain fluid balance. King coconut water is a simple way to enjoy electrolytes as part of your day, especially after a hot day or light exercise.
Taste test
Fans describe king coconut water as naturally sweeter and less nutty than many green coconut waters, with a crisper, lighter feel when served chilled.
